The 176-page "Linear Motion Products Catalog, H834"  from Techno features over 1,100 components to make it a lot more affordable to design, and build automated production, inspection or testing machinery. It features 4 sections: a comprehensive technical section, linear/rotary position systems, electronic controls and software.

The linear and rotary section features many off the shelf XYZ gantry systems ranging in size from 8x10x5 to 5x10x20. 10 models of ball screw and belt driven linear slides come in lengths up to 3 meters and speeds to 5 m/s. Most linear slides are offered in stock lengths and are
ready to be shipped. All gantry systems and linear slides can be fitted with stepper, servo or no motor on each axis. This provides the user with a completed solution or the flexibility to use their own motors
and controls. 4 models of rotary tables allow for integration of linear and rotary motion for positioning and turning applications. The Rotary Table 1, at 5 inches in diameter can handle static loads up to 2,000 lbs.
Single and multi axis controllers can be provided for stepper as well as servo motor powered systems. These controllers can perform multiple axis moves at one time as well as coordinate many I/O functions. Software is provided to allow easy programming of many automation applications including drilling, inspection, dispensing, soldering, automatic screw driving and laser scanning.
